Definitions:

Voluntary Movements

Movements that are consciously controlled by the brain, involving motor planning and execution.

Acetylcholine

A neurotransmitter in the nervous system involved in muscle activation, memory, and learning.

Muscles

Tissues in the body that have the ability to contract, enabling movement of the body and its parts.

Neurotransmitter

Chemical messengers that transmit signals across synapses from one neuron to another in the brain and nervous system.
